There’s plenty of activity this week surrounding The Rolling Stones.
First the Stones delayed their 50th anniversary tour by a year, and then drummer Charlie Watts said he’d liked to have been on the bill for the Queen’s Diamond Jubilee concert.
He told the Daily Express: “I’d love to have done the Queen’s Diamond Jubilee, because that’s a great thing, I think, but I don't think we'd have the time to do it. It’ll be a night of the Sirs, won’t it, with Paul McCartney and Elton. Lovely guy, Elton.”
The televised concert will take place at Buckingham Palace in London on June 4. The lineup so far features Ed Sheehan, JLS, Jessie J, Annie Lennox, Madness, Cliff Richard, Shirley Bassey, Elton John and Paul McCartney.
